John Patrick Flesch (born July 15, 1953 in Sudbury, Ontario) is a Canadian former professional ice hockey left winger. He was drafted by the Atlanta Flames in the fifth round, 69th overall, of the 1973 NHL Amateur Draft. He played 124 National Hockey League games with the Minnesota North Stars, Pittsburgh Penguins, and Colorado Rockies.

He was also drafted by the World Hockey Association's Minnesota Fighting Saints; however, he never played in that league.

Career statistics

    Regular Season   Playoffs
Season Team League GP G A Pts PIM GP G A Pts PIM
1973–74 Omaha Knights CHL 69 27 27 54 98 5 1 2 3 4
1974–75 Minnesota North Stars NHL 57 8 15 23 42
1975–76 New Haven Nighthawks AHL 31 11 10 21 95 3 1 0 1 2
1975–76 Minnesota North Stars NHL 33 3 2 5 47
1976–77 Columbus Owls IHL 74 34 39 73 210 7 1 5 6 15
1977–78 Pittsburgh Penguins NHL 29 7 5 12 19
1977–78 Dayton/Grand Rapids Owls IHL 43 11 19 30 106
1978–79 Grand Rapids Owls IHL 67 26 56 82 149 22 10 15 25 36
1979–80 Colorado Rockies NHL 5 0 1 1 4
1979–80 Grand Rapids Owls IHL 76 39 54 93 66
1980–81 Milwaukee Admirals IHL 70 27 44 71 70 7 1 3 4 6
1981–82 Milwaukee Admirals IHL 82 39 54 93 45 5 2 2 4 4
1982–83 Milwaukee Admirals IHL 51 24 31 55 56 11 5 7 12 10
1983–84 Milwaukee Admirals IHL 81 43 44 87 27 4 0 2 2 0
1984–85 Kalamazoo Wings IHL 82 38 40 78 72 11 9 4 13 2
1985–86 Kalamazoo Wings IHL 48 15 15 30 33 6 0 3 3 2
NHL Totals 124 18 23 41 112
